Based on the 1996 Family Law Act, this book looks at how the therapist can work with the different professions involved in a divorce, how children might be consulted, and ways in which vulnerable family members can be protected.

Family Transformation Through Divorce and Remarriage is the first book to look thoroughly at the complete divorce-remarriage-stepfamily cycle in the context of demographic data, the legal process and the theoretical framework. For each phase of the cycle, the author describes the stages of development, summarises the relevant research and illustrates the effects on family members with case examples.

Teachers and social workers are often concerned about the same children from the same families, yet communication between them breaks down and misunderstandings occur. First published in 1978, Schools and Social Work examines the reasons for these misunderstandings and considers some of the boundary issues between education and social work. The functions of both schools and social work agencies demonstrably overlap, although the value assumptions on which they are based often differ and at times conflict.Schools and Social Work explores the task of education and social work in relation to schoolchildren and their families and describes the family life cycle with reference to particularly crucial periods of stress when family functioning might become impaired. The question of social breakdown is discussed, and its three stages—primary, secondary, and tertiary—are described in relation to individuals, families, and schools. The book deals with issues in connection with the overlap between schools and social work, particularly those areas where there seems to be confusion between the two systems. The author describes some of the ways of intervening to prevent and remedy social breakdown, and specifically the role and function of the education welfare service. Finally, she outlines some of the alternatives in education and social work and points to some possible strategies for the future.

This book demonstrates that marriage breakdown is a painful, stressful process resulting in intense feelings of an overwhelming sense of loss. It attempts to coordinate and consolidate the implications of changing the divorce law and the still-developing fields of family therapy and mediation.
